Output e72cfbd0fe3131ec7b1653918ab90d39944aeca6c2049400e08cbb26ed4c8544:0

value
641635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3c0e2725d70de79c54ca054aa6de6ef996d635 OP_EQUAL
address
3N3NZ34JZavZo3acQ5ZZ5aDC32KFamygPH
transaction
e72cfbd0fe3131ec7b1653918ab90d39944aeca6c2049400e08cbb26ed4c8544
spent
true